The DAS1700 high speed, configurable data acquisition recorder combines a fast sampling rate, deep memory, and a large touchscreen display. Built-in software tools include a dedicated power analysis mode and a function editor for complex mathematical calculations on multiple channels. Using the built-in power analysis mode, you can analyze and record all parameters for single-phase and 3-phase power networks (50/60 Hz, 400 Hz, and 1 kHz)
This high speed data acquisition system provides up to a 1 MSa/s sampling rate on up to 6 channels simultaneously while the 500 GB internal solid-state drive allows for recording over long periods. Choose any combination of 3 analog input modules, or up to 6 modules with the optional expansion chassis to configure the DAS1700 for your specific application – up to 72 channels. Available modules include universal input, multiplexed, strain gauge, and high voltage. Optional CAN and LIN inputs further extend the ability of this recorder.
The intuitive user interface makes setup easy, and measurement results can be viewed graphically and numerically on the wide 15.6-inch touchscreen display. Connect to the DAS1700 remotely via the built-in LAN interface or optional USB WiFi. B&K Precision provides software utilities for remotely controlling the recorder, transferring data and configuration files, and viewing live data on a PC.
